But Paul’s connection to John Cleese started out with the guy who wrote “The Hitchhiker’s Guide to the Galaxy”—

Writer and Director, Douglas Adams.

Paul Allen was in a fascinating documentary about the birth of the
computer, “Triumph of the Nerds.”  

That movie was directed by Douglas Adams (1) who has been involved in a lot of very cool movies, including “The
Hitchhiker’s Guide to the Galaxy,”  “Rockstar” and the series “Monte Python’s Flying Circus,”  which always prominently (and hilariously) starred John
Cleese (2).

(Just a few more details about the trip….)
The invitations were delivered to guests in a gold-embossed wooden box,
covering a delicate faux Faberge egg.

(I’m sure the fact that mine never came was just an oversight…..)
Once having accepted the invite—guests were flown to Helsinki, Finland
soon to be escorted to their own deluxe private suite aboard a luxury liner headed for St. Petersburg, Russia.
They were then treated to various trips and luxuries throughout the tour, including a
day long sauna retreat on a nearby island, museum visits, a helicopter tour
of the city and the opportunity to shoot  AK 47’s  and “a variety of other
handguns formerly used by the KGB” at a Russian shooting range. The party
culminated in an “unforgettable” evening’s festivities in the form of a gala
soiree.
